How Dangerous Is Lethargy From OLANZAPINE?
Of the 369 reports, 8 (2.2%) resulted in death, 214 (58.0%) required hospitalization, and 20 (5.4%) were considered life-threatening.
Is Lethargy Listed in the Official Label?
Yes, Lethargy is listed as a known adverse reaction in the official FDA drug label for OLANZAPINE.
